Christmas has come early this year.  Or, on time if you believe the season starts immediately after Thanksgiving.  What I’m saying is, it’s Christmas, and we all just got a present from CeeLo and the Muppets.

Check out the music video for CeeLo Green’s “All I Need is Love” below, and feel free to throw some fish, salute your American flag ornament, and drink some eggnog with a turkey!

Click here to become homeys with Santa on the ToughPigs forum!

by Joe Hennes –

Pin It on Pinterest